Canada Probes Alleged Polish Espionage On Ex-Alberta Minister
KRAKOW, POLAND - AUGUST 12, 2023: As reported by Canadian CBS News, the Canadian government is reviewing the claim that the Polish government recalled one of its diplomats due to refusal to gather information about the social and political activities of the former minister of the Alberta provincial government, Thomas Lukaszuk (pictured in August 2018 - FILE PICTURE) (Photo by Artur Widak/NurPhoto)
